Consisting of two churches, the lower Basilica and the upper Basilica, the building was constructed starting in 1228, right after Francis\u2019 canonization, and completed in 1253. The lower church, which is Romanesque in style, features extraordinary frescoes by the late-medieval artists Cimabue and Giotto and contains the saint\u2019s tomb, carved right into the rock of <a href=\"https:\/\/en.wikipedia.org\/wiki\/Monte_Subasio\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\"><strong>Mount Subasio<\/strong><\/a> (Assisi stands on the slopes of this mountain, whose pink colored stones were used for many buildings in town). The upper church is Gothic, full of light, and houses frescoes depicting scenes from the life of St. Francis.<\/p>\n<figure id=\"attachment_29882\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-29882\" style=\"width: 730px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><a href=\"https:\/\/selectitaly.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/11\/5402.jpg\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-29882\" src=\"https:\/\/selectitaly.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/11\/5402.jpg\" alt=\"assisi\" width=\"730\" height=\"462\" srcset=\"https:\/\/selectitaly.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/11\/5402.jpg 750w, https:\/\/selectitaly.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/11\/5402-152x96.jpg 152w, https:\/\/selectitaly.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/11\/5402-300x190.jpg 300w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 730px) 100vw, 730px\" \/><\/a><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-29882\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">Famous Basilica of St. Francis of Assisi with Lower Plaza at sunset in Assisi, Umbria<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p>The Basilica of San Francesco is one of the most important places of Christian pilgrimage in Italy and a UNESCO World Heritage site. The Basilica was badly damaged during an earthquake that struck the area on September 26th, 1997; part of the vault collapsed, killing four people inside the church and destroying a fresco by Cimabue. The building underwent a painstakingly, two-year restoration.<\/p>\n<p>Another must-see stop on any Assisi tour is the <strong>Chiesa Nuova<\/strong>, a church built in 1615 on the site of the presumed <strong>birthplace of St. Francis<\/strong>, the house of Pietro di Bernardone, Francis\u2019s father, a rich merchant whom Francis renounced, along with his inheritance, to live in poverty. The building was erected after the Spanish Vicar General of the Franciscans, on a visit to town, saw that the original home of St. Francis was becoming dilapidated and decided to raise funds to save it.<\/p>\n<figure id=\"attachment_29883\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-29883\" style=\"width: 730px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><a href=\"https:\/\/selectitaly.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/11\/800px-Chiesa_Nuova_Assisi.jpg\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-29883\" src=\"https:\/\/selectitaly.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/11\/800px-Chiesa_Nuova_Assisi.jpg\" alt=\"assisi\" width=\"730\" height=\"548\" srcset=\"https:\/\/selectitaly.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/11\/800px-Chiesa_Nuova_Assisi.jpg 800w, https:\/\/selectitaly.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/11\/800px-Chiesa_Nuova_Assisi-300x225.jpg 300w, https:\/\/selectitaly.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/11\/800px-Chiesa_Nuova_Assisi-768x576.jpg 768w, https:\/\/selectitaly.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/11\/800px-Chiesa_Nuova_Assisi-320x240.jpg 320w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 730px) 100vw, 730px\" \/><\/a><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-29883\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">Chiesa Nuova, Assisi<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p>Assisi was the birthplace of another important religious figure, Saint Clare, a close friend of St. Francis\u2019 who was one of his first followers. She founded the Order of Poor Ladies (commonly referred to today as the Poor Clares), a monastic religious order for women in the Franciscan tradition; their headquarters is the early Gothic <a href=\"https:\/\/en.wikipedia.org\/wiki\/Basilica_di_Santa_Chiara\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\"><strong>Basilica of Santa Chiara<\/strong><\/a>\u00a0where Clare\u2019s tomb is housed.<\/p>\n<p>The church also preserves the venerated, 12th-century crucifix known as the\u00a0<a href=\"https:\/\/en.wikipedia.org\/wiki\/San_Damiano_cross\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\"><strong>San Damiano Cross<\/strong><\/a>, to which St. Francis was praying when he is said to have been asked by God to rebuild the crumbling church he was in &#8211; the Church of San Damiano &#8211; that today preserves a replica of the cross in its original position. Franciscans cherish this cross as a symbol of their mission from God.<\/p>\n<figure id=\"attachment_29884\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-29884\" style=\"width: 800px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><a href=\"https:\/\/selectitaly.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/11\/800px-Eremo-delle-Carceri-Assisi.jpg\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"size-full wp-image-29884\" src=\"https:\/\/selectitaly.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/11\/800px-Eremo-delle-Carceri-Assisi.jpg\" alt=\"assisi\" width=\"800\" height=\"599\" srcset=\"https:\/\/selectitaly.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/11\/800px-Eremo-delle-Carceri-Assisi.jpg 800w, https:\/\/selectitaly.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/11\/800px-Eremo-delle-Carceri-Assisi-300x225.jpg 300w, https:\/\/selectitaly.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/11\/800px-Eremo-delle-Carceri-Assisi-768x575.jpg 768w, https:\/\/selectitaly.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/11\/800px-Eremo-delle-Carceri-Assisi-320x240.jpg 320w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 800px) 100vw, 800px\" \/><\/a><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-29884\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">Eremo delle Carceri, Assisi<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p>The Assisi Cathedral, known as <a href=\"http:\/\/www.sacred-destinations.com\/italy\/assisi-cathedral-san-rufino\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\"><strong>Duomo of San Rufino<\/strong><\/a>, built in Umbrian Romanesque style, is important in the history of the Franciscan order because it was here that Saint Francis (1182), Saint Clare (1193) and many of their original disciples were baptized.<\/p>\n<p>Four kilometers above Assisi, in a steep forest gorge on Mount Subasio, stands the <strong>Eremo delle Carceri<\/strong>, a small monastery with a church where St. Francis retreated and preached to birds. Many would later follow him to the mountain, settling in isolated caves to pray; buildings were added throughout the centuries and the site became known as Santa Maria delle Carceri after the small &#8220;prisons&#8221; occupied by friars (\u2018<em>carceri<\/em>\u2019 comes from the Latin &#8216;<em>carceres<\/em>&#8216; and means &#8220;isolated places,&#8221; as well as &#8220;prisons&#8221;). The convent is still occupied by Franciscan nuns.<\/p>\n<figure id=\"attachment_29885\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-29885\" style=\"width: 800px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><a href=\"https:\/\/selectitaly.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/11\/800px-Bazylika_Santa_Maria_degli_Angeli_Asyz.jpg\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"size-full wp-image-29885\" src=\"https:\/\/selectitaly.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/11\/800px-Bazylika_Santa_Maria_degli_Angeli_Asyz.jpg\" alt=\"Santa Maria degli Angeli (Assisi). The basilica was built in the Mannerist style between 1569 and 1679 on the site of the 9th century \u2018<em>chiesetta<\/em>\u2019 known as <strong>Porziuncola<\/strong>, which is the place where young Francis understood his vocation and renounced the world to live in poverty and preach his message of non-materialism, compassion and love of nature, thus starting the Franciscan movement. It is the most sacred place for the Franciscans.<\/p>\n<p>The Porziuncola is also the place where, in 1226, Francis died, leaving a legacy of humanism and equality that anticipated the Renaissance movement.<\/p>\n<p>*If you are staying in Florence, take advantage of the full-day, small group tour of Perugia, Assisi and Lake Trasimeno for a wonderful day that combines countryside, cultural sites, art, lake views, rolling hills and religion.<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>In the 13th century, a wealthy young man from Assisi began questioning the decadence of the Catholic Church and of society as a whole, preaching poverty and a simple life closer to nature instead.
